Over to the MLB board and we're looking at San Diego again, this time with Michael King over the Dodgers. The Padres beat the Dodgers 7-1 on Friday night and they need to keep their foot on the gas. King was solid the last time out (7 innings, 0 earned runs against the Braves) and tossed a gem at the Dodgers back on May 18. King picked up the W in San Diego with 7 innings, ZERO earned runs and 9 Ks. There are very few weak spots in L.A.'s rotation, but it looks like Emmet Sheehan is one of 'em. Sheehan has lost four in a row is pitching to a bloated 5.32 ERA. Gimme the Padres for the money.

Las Vegas - Back on the MLB board for a look at a game tonight in the 'what have you done lately' category. The Brewers (50-29) are hosting the Cubs (44-38). Milwaukee has won seven of the last 10 and has gone Over four times and Under five times with one push. Chicago has won seven of the last 10 and has gone Over six times and Under four times.

These teams have met four times this season (not including yesterday). On May 18, the Brewers (-$160) posted a 9-3 victory in Chicago. The Over/Under total was 10.5 runs and went Over. On May 19, the Brewers (-$105) posted a 5-2 victory in Chicago. The Over/Under total was 7.5 runs and went Under. On May 20, the Brewers (-$110) posted a 5-0 victory in Chicago. The Over/Under total was 6.5 runs and went Under. On June 26, the Brewers (-$250) posted a 6-2 victory in Milwaukee. The Over/Under total was 7.0 runs and went Over.
